Studying Online at University of Montevallo
Many students take online classes at University of Montevallo. Of 3,088 students, 719 (23%) studied exclusively online and 1,262 (41%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ity
Below you’ll find the diversity of General Educational Leadership graduates at University of Montevallo, broken down by degree level.
Across all degree levels, General Educational Leadership graduates at University of Montevallo are 78% women (14) and 22% men (4).
General Educational Leadership Master’s Program at University of Montevallo
Among the 9 master’s general educational leadership graduates at University of Montevallo, 89% were women (8) and 11% were men (1).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of General Educational Leadership master’s degree recipients at University of Montevallo.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 7 |
| Black / African American | 2 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 22% of General Educational Leadership master’s degree recipients at University of Montevallo, below the national average of 33%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
